The relationship between anxiety, sleep, and cognitive performance is complex and mutually reinforcing. Anxiety heightens physiological arousal, interfering with the ability to achieve restorative sleep. Inadequate sleep subsequently impairs cognitive domains such as attention, executive function, and working memory. This cyclical interaction reduces academic and occupational efficiency, leading to diminished problem-solving skills and slower information processing. Studies indicate that chronic sleep deprivation intensifies anxiety and compromises the brain’s adaptability under stress. Effective management includes behavioral interventions, cognitive therapy, and sleep hygiene practices.
